Professional Certificate in Oncology Nursing

Oncology nursing is a specialized field that requires a unique set of skills and knowledge to provide care for cancer patients. Obtaining a Professional Certificate in Oncology Nursing can help nurses enhance their expertise in this critical area of healthcare.

Why Pursue a Professional Certificate in Oncology Nursing?

According to the American Cancer Society, there were an estimated 1.8 million new cancer cases diagnosed in the United States in 2020. With the increasing prevalence of cancer, the demand for skilled oncology nurses is higher than ever.

By enrolling in a Professional Certificate in Oncology Nursing program, nurses can acquire specialized training in cancer care, including chemotherapy administration, pain management, and symptom control. This additional expertise can lead to improved patient outcomes and increased job opportunities.

Key Statistics

Statistic Value
Number of new cancer cases in the US in 2020 1.8 million
Projected job growth for registered nurses 7% from 2019 to 2029
Median annual wage for registered nurses $73,300
